Is Governor Bill Ritter selling jobs in his administration?

Because three activists organizations are paying the salary of Alice Madden, the state’s climate change coordinator, Jessica Corry writes that the deal shows that Governor Bill Ritter “should write a guidebook on how to buy a top post in his administration.” That Ritter doesn’t see a problem with the arrangement only shows how a lawyer like Ritter can convince himself that what seems like an unethical arrangement to outsiders is just politics for him. The Chicago Way is permeating the Democratic Party. What do Scott McInnis and Dan Maes think of Ritter’s deal with Madden?
